    Direct route, airport bus will stop off in the city and bring you straight to Waterford, you'l need to change in Waterford City to get the local service to Tramore which is included in the cost or at night it continues straight out so ur not waiting in the dark. Bus Eireann and JJ Kavanagh do an equally good service with similar times
